Article 7 of the code pertains to warehouse receipts, bills of lading and other documents of title. In 2003, IWLA began an effort to get the states to adopt a revised Article 7 that allows for many of these documents to be in electronic form.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The new Georgia law also deletes obsolete references to tariffs, classifications and regulations that no longer track modern commercial practices. In addition, it deals with permissible contractual limitations of liability; negotiation and transfer; lien of the carrier or warehousemen on the goods and right to enforce lien in a commercially reasonable manner; altered, lost and stolen instruments; and the effects on holders resulting from insolvency of the warehouse customer.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Continue reading about the &lt;a href="http://www.iwla.com/CustomFiles/downloads/1434F418-B802-4B24-871A-B8C21484C797.pdf"&gt;IWLA's campaign here&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8957659131543958213-7951829401009186554?l=intergisticsonline.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/7951829401009186554'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/7951829401009186554'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://intergisticsonline.blogspot.com/2010/08/georgia-adopts-iwla-proposal-to-bring.html' title='Georgia Adopts IWLA Proposal to Bring Warehouse Law Into the High Tech Era'/><author><name>Admin</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8957659131543958213.post-435482867215789608</id><published>2010-07-28T12:30:00.000-04:00</published><updated>2010-09-07T16:20:41.400-04:00</updated><title type='text'>IWLA Asks FDA to Maintain 3PL Warehouse Responsibility Over Recalled Food Products</title><content type='html'>&lt;div&gt;July 28, 2010 (DES PLAINES, IL) – Joel D. Anderson, President and Chief Executive Officer of the International Warehouse Logistics Association, asked the U.S. Food and Drug Administration to clarify a recently issued draft regulatory guidance regarding the reporting of adulterated food product by third-party logistics providers.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;The FDA guidance document implements the requirements of the Reportable Food Registry and the reporting of adulterated food products. IWLA’s letter specifically responds to FDA’s request for recommendations for determining when a food product has been transferred in the supply chain.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;"Whether or not an article of food has been transferred from customer to the 3PL warehouse is a significant issue for the 3PL industry," Mr. Anderson said in a July 26 letter to FDA. He urged the agency to make clear in its written guidance that a transfer of product occurs upon transfer of ownership, not upon transfer of possession.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;You can read the rest of Joel Anderson's &lt;a href="http://www.iwla.com/CustomFiles/downloads/23962F5E-998E-4A8B-8216-E4F79342FE0D.pdf"&gt;letter to the FDA here&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8957659131543958213-435482867215789608?l=intergisticsonline.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/435482867215789608'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/435482867215789608'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://intergisticsonline.blogspot.com/2010/07/iwla-asks-fda-to-maintain-3pl-warehouse.html' title='IWLA Asks FDA to Maintain 3PL Warehouse Responsibility Over Recalled Food Products'/><author><name>Admin</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8957659131543958213.post-4460002376376674000</id><published>2010-06-28T16:08:00.003-04:00</published><updated>2010-09-07T16:14:00.259-04:00</updated><title type='text'>China’s Chokehold on High-Tech Supply Chains</title><content type='html'>&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"   style="  line-height: 16px; font-family:Verdana, Helvetica, sans-serif;font-size:11px;"&gt;&lt;blockquote&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span"  style="font-family:verdana;"&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"&gt;We’re all familiar with the supply-chain risks posed by this country’s heavy dependence on imported oil. was one that appeared in our very first issue in the  spring of 1997. Written by experts from the respected Logistics practice  of Andersen Consulting (now Accenture), "The Seven Principles of Supply  Chain Management," layed out a clear and compelling case for excellence  in supply chain management. The insights provided here remain  remarkably fresh ten years later.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;By David L. Anderson, Frank F.  Britt, and Donavon J. Favre -- Supply Chain Management Review, 4/1/2007&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Principle  1: Segment customers based on the service needs of distinct groups and  adapt the supply chain to serve these segments profitably.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; *Principle 2: Customize the logistics network to the service  requirements and profitability of customer segments.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Principle  3: Listen to market signals and align demand planning accordingly across  the supply chain, ensuring consistent forecasts and optimal resource  allocation.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Principle 4: Differentiate product closer to the  customer and speed conversion across the supply chain.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; *Principle 5: Manage sources of supply strategically to reduce the total  cost of owning materials and services.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Principle 6: Develop a  supply chain-wide technology strategy that supports multiple levels of  decision making and gives a clear view of the flow of products,  services, and information.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Principle 7: Adopt channel-spanning  performance measures to gauge collective success in reaching the  end-user effectively and efficiently.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8957659131543958213-8666612645187395396?l=intergisticsonline.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/8666612645187395396'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/8666612645187395396'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://intergisticsonline.blogspot.com/2010/02/7-principles-of-supply-chain-management.html' title='The 7 Principles of Supply Chain Management'/><author><name>ebasedTEAM</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='30' src='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_VscP1ZxRqTk/S9cT-Civm4I/AAAAAAAAAEs/7vALNIbrToc/S220/ball+with+shadow.png'/></author></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8957659131543958213.post-3775667854096052312</id><published>2010-02-09T15:24:00.004-05:00</published><updated>2010-02-09T15:33:38.078-05:00</updated><title type='text'>Bonded Logistics Blog</title><content type='html'>&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;font-family:verdana;" &gt;Bonded Logistics&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-family:verdana;"&gt; has been focused on warehousing and distribution in the Charlotte, N.C., market since 1972. This fee will be added to truck or rail leaving the port and was approved by the port commissioners.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The fee will be applied once per loaded container, helping to avoid double charges. The first terminal to handle the container will collect the fee. Fees will not be collected on empty container moves.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The new fees are expected to generate around $1.4 billion for transportation projects.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8957659131543958213-9144122754807787219?l=intergisticsonline.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://intergisticsonline.blogspot.com/feeds/9144122754807787219/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=8957659131543958213&amp;postID=9144122754807787219'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/9144122754807787219'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8957659131543958213/posts/default/9144122754807787219'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://intergisticsonline.blogspot.com/2008/01/ports-fee-approved.html' title='Ports Fee Approved'/><author><name>Administrator</name><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8957659131543958213.post-815050162983591368</id><published>2007-12-11T11:52:00.000-05:00</published><updated>2007-12-11T11:56:35.932-05:00</updated><title type='text'>China's Growing Logistics Industry</title><content type='html'>China's logistics industry is expected to grow 20% every year.
